HB 2403 Expert witness certifications; plaintiff in medical malpractice actions must provide.

Introduced by: Clifford L. Athey, Jr. | all patrons    ...    notes | add to my profiles

S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:

Expert witness certifications.  Clarifies that a plaintiff in medical malpractice actions and wrongful death actions brought against a health care provider must provide an expert witness certification against each defendant in an action involving multiple defendants. The bill also provides that a defendant may request an in-camera review of the basis of the plaintiff's certification and that the court may dismiss the action with prejudice or impose sanctions against the plaintiff if the court finds that the certification is not consistent with the requirements for such certifications.
